Brittle bone disease in babies

Osteogenesis imperfecta (OI) is an inherited (genetic) bone disorder that is present at birth. It is also known as brittle bone disease. A child born with OI may have soft bones that break (fracture) easily, bones that are not formed normally, and other problems. Typical problems seen in patients who have osteogenesis imperfecta include bone fragility, short stature, scoliosis, tooth defects, hearing deficits, bluish sclera, and loose ligaments. Osteogenesis imperfecta (OI) is a rare disease affecting the connective tissue and is characterized by extremely fragile bones that break or fracture easily (brittle bones). WebDec 5, 2024 · Osteogenesis imperfecta (OI) is a group of rare, inherited disorders caused by gene mutations resulting in fragile bones that break easily. Symptoms include skeletal and joint deformities, hearing loss, a bluish tint to the sclerae (whites of the eyes), dental problems, respiratory problems, and chronic pain.
